Python实战:高阶数据分析与挖掘进阶秘籍
在数据的海洋中,Python早已成为探索者手中最锋利的剑。作为一名AI调教师,我深知掌握Python的高阶数据分析与挖掘技巧,是通往数据世界核心的关键。 数据清洗是通往精准分析的第一道门槛。很多人低估了这一步的重要性,但真实世界的数据往往充满缺失值、异常值与格式混乱。使用Pandas进行高效清洗,结合NumPy处理数值运算,才能为后续建模打下坚实基础。 AI绘图,仅供参考 在特征工程中,真正的洞察开始浮现。通过对原始数据的深度加工,构造出具有预测能力的新特征,往往比模型本身更能决定最终效果。你可以尝试多项式特征、分箱处理、时间序列特征提取等手段,让数据“说话”。模型的选择与调优,是数据挖掘的核心战场。Scikit-learn提供了丰富接口,XGBoost、LightGBM等工具在结构化数据上表现优异。但真正高手,懂得在不同场景下灵活切换模型,并通过交叉验证与网格搜索不断逼近最优解。 可视化不是终点,而是理解数据的桥梁。Matplotlib与Seaborn帮助我们绘制基础图表,Plotly和Tableau则赋予我们动态交互的能力。可视化不仅为展示,更是发现隐藏模式的利器。 当你面对海量数据时,性能优化变得不可或缺。掌握Dask处理超大文件,使用Cython加速关键代码,或者借助多线程/多进程提升效率,都是高阶玩家必备技能。 不要忽视模型的解释与部署。SHAP值可以帮助你理解模型决策,而Flask或FastAPI能将模型封装为API,真正落地应用。数据挖掘的终点,是创造价值。 在这条路上,没有捷径,唯有不断实践与反思。Python是工具,数据是土壤,而你是那位不断挖掘宝藏的调教者。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|